在互联网高速发展的今天,网页加载速度已经成为衡量网站用户体验的重要指标之一。HTML5作为现代网页开发的核心技术,其性能优化更是至关重要。本文将揭秘HTML5页面性能提升的全攻略,分享一些实用的技巧,帮助您打造更快的网页。
1. 优化图片和媒体资源
图片和媒体资源是影响网页加载速度的重要因素。以下是一些优化图片和媒体资源的技巧:
1.1 压缩图片
使用图像压缩工具减少图片文件大小,如TinyPNG、ImageOptim等。同时,根据图片用途选择合适的格式,如JPEG适合照片,PNG适合图标和文字。
1.2 使用现代图片格式
采用WebP、AVIF等现代图片格式,它们在保持图像质量的同时,具有更小的文件大小。
1.3 使用图片懒加载
懒加载技术可以延迟加载页面上的图片,只有在用户滚动到图片位置时才加载,从而提高页面加载速度。
2. 优化CSS和JavaScript
CSS和JavaScript也是影响页面性能的关键因素。以下是一些优化CSS和JavaScript的技巧:
2.1 优化CSS选择器
使用简单的CSS选择器,避免使用复杂的选择器,如深层次的嵌套或通配符。
2.2 合并CSS和JavaScript文件
将多个CSS和JavaScript文件合并为一个,减少HTTP请求次数。
2.3 使用异步或延迟加载JavaScript
将非关键JavaScript代码异步或延迟加载,避免阻塞页面渲染。
2.4 使用CSS Sprites
将多个图片合并为一个,减少HTTP请求次数。
3. 优化Web字体
Web字体可以丰富网页视觉效果,但也会影响加载速度。以下是一些优化Web字体的技巧:
3.1 选择合适的字体
选择文件大小适中、加载速度较快的字体。
3.2 使用字体子集
仅加载页面中使用的字体字符,减少文件大小。
3.3 使用字体加载策略
根据字体在页面中的使用情况,选择合适的加载策略,如异步加载、同步加载等。
4. 利用缓存
利用浏览器缓存可以加快网页加载速度。以下是一些利用缓存的技巧:
4.1 设置合适的缓存策略
为静态资源设置合适的缓存策略,如Cache-Control、ETag等。
4.2 使用CDN
使用内容分发网络(CDN)可以将静态资源缓存到全球各地的节点,提高加载速度。
5. 优化服务器
服务器性能也是影响网页加载速度的重要因素。以下是一些优化服务器的技巧:
5.1 使用高性能服务器
选择性能优秀的服务器,如Nginx、Apache等。
5.2 优化服务器配置
根据网站需求,优化服务器配置,如内存、线程等。
5.3 使用负载均衡
使用负载均衡技术,将请求分发到多个服务器,提高服务器性能。
总结
通过以上技巧,您可以有效提升HTML5页面的性能,为用户提供更快的网页体验。在实际应用中,还需根据网站特点和用户需求,不断优化和调整。祝您在网页性能优化之路上越走越远!
